The free webinar dedicated to the 2021 Solidarity Fund for the Municipalities of the Emilia Romagna Region will be held on Friday 12 March from 9.30 to 13.30. SOSE will intervene with two training sessions which will have as their common denominator the methodological innovations in the determination of standard needs.

The first report, held by Larysa Minzyuk of the SOSE Study Center, will focus attention on the weight of real estate assets in determining standard needs. This recent innovation has been included in the calculation methodology because it is more suitable for better understanding the differentiation of expenditure of local authorities.

The subject of the second speech, held by Roberto M. Dispotico, Head of Standard Requirements SOSE, will be the new standard needs for the social sector. To better grasp the elements that differentiate the various levels of expenditure, for the social sector the new methodology takes into consideration a territorial specification at the provincial level.

2021 brings with it important innovations on the local transfer system which will gradually overcome the historical expenditure criterion to move closer to an equalization system on which the standard needs and the fiscal capacity of the Municipalities will have a significant weight.
